The Japanese government today approved the export of weapons effectively ending its self-imposed ban on lethal weapons export. According to the approved changes, all defense equipment will be divided into "weapons" and "non-weapons" categories depending on the presence of lethal properties, Kyodo news reported
Turkish Defense firm, ASELSAN, today signed signed a Teaming Agreement with BOUSTEAD, a leading Malaysian defense conglomerate at DSA 2026, covering the Satellite Communication Solutions, establishing a formal framework for the joint pursuit of this strategic program. The Teaming Agreement reflects a joint intent to explore the development of SATCOM capabilities across ground and space segments, including Malaysias potential GEO satellite
Bell Textron announced its formation of a subsidiary in Ukraine that will support Bells planned and future activities in Ukraine focused on helicopter assembly, maintenance, and repair. The announcement follows the signing of Letters of Intent in October between Bell Textron and Ukraines Ministry of Economy, Ecology and Agriculture to explore areas of cooperation, a Bell release said Friday

Rostecs RosEl holding company has begun testing of its Podorozhnik electromagnetic chip filters that protect electronic components from interference and suppression. These devices can be used on drones and aircraft and any other equipment that can be the target of electronic suppression
Anticipating future hostilities, Iran increased in its drone production 10-folds following the June 2025 Israel attacks, Deputy Chief of Staff of the Iranian Armed Forces Brigadier General Alireza Sheikh said on Thursday. Iran increased the production rate of attack drones tenfold during a seven-month period after the US-Israeli war in June last year, he added

The HH-200, unmanned aerial transport system, successfully completed its maiden flight on Wednesday morning in Pucheng, northwest China's Shaanxi Province, marking new progress for China in the development of large unmanned cargo aircraft. Developed by the Aviation Industry Corporation of China (AVIC), the aircraft performed steadily with all systems functioning properly, according to Xinhua News Agency
